汉诺塔15层通关秘籍:递归法轻松破局

汉诺塔第15层通关秘籍:用这个方法少走三年弯路

咱们都经历过这种抓狂时刻——眼看就要通关的汉诺塔突然卡死,手指悬在半空进退两难。特别是玩到第15层这种量级,每次重开都像被命运戏耍。别慌,我整理了实战验证的黄金移动公式,附赠看一眼就会的递归心法。

一、先搞懂游戏底层规则

汉诺塔有三大铁律:①每次只能移动最顶端的盘子 ②大盘永远不能压小盘 ③全程只能用三根杆。这些规则组合起来,会产生指数级暴增的移动次数——3层要7步,7层要127步,15层则需要32767步。

层数35715
最少步数73112732767

二、递归才是破局关键

还记得小时候分披萨吗?递归就像把整个披萨切成小块:要移动15层,其实只需做三件事:

  • ① 把前14层搬到中转杆
  • ② 把第15层移到终点杆
  • ③ 把14层叠到终点杆

这个思维在《算法导论》里叫分治法,就像俄罗斯套娃,大问题拆成相同结构的小问题。现在咱们用这个方法破解第15层。

三、第15层黄金移动步骤

准备好纸笔,按这个节奏操作(S=起点杆,A=中转杆,D=终点杆):

  1. 先移动1-14层到A杆(这步需要16383次操作)
  2. 把第15层从S→D
  3. 再将1-14层从A→D(同样16383次)

具体到每个子步骤,记住这个奇偶交替法则

  • 奇数层先移最小盘
  • 偶数层先移次小盘
  • 每次移动后切换目标杆

四、避免翻车的三个技巧

在咖啡厅实测这套方法时,发现新手常栽在这些坑里:

错误类型解决方案
步骤记混用彩笔标注杆子编号
递归中断每完成5层做逆向检查
体力不支分段保存进度

建议每移动1000步就用三盘验证法:随机选三个相邻盘子,检查是否符合大小顺序。

五、举一反三的进阶心法

当你能闭着眼解15层时,试试这些高阶玩法:

  • 四杆汉诺塔(省时75%)
  • 彩色限定版(同色不能相叠)
  • 动态难度模式(中途增加层数)

阳光从咖啡馆的窗户斜射进来,你在笔记本上画完最后一个移动箭头。32767步的征途尽头,第15层铜盘终于稳稳落在终点杆上,发出清脆的"叮"声。

汉诺塔15层通关秘籍:递归法轻松破局

郑重声明:以上内容均源自于网络,内容仅用于个人学习、研究或者公益分享,非商业用途,如若侵犯到您的权益,请联系删除,客服QQ:841144146